MEET MITSY

- BY RIHAAB MOWLANA

Sumi Atapattu's beloved Persian colourpoin­t Mitsy will turn 20 this December, making him of of the oldest cats in the country. Over the years, Mitsy and Sumi have shared innumerabl­e precious moments together, and Sumi has nothing but words of praise for her affectiona­te cat.

Q HOW DID YOU FIND YOUR CAT?

As I always liked Persian colorpoint­s for their intelligen­ce and personalit­y, I was looking for a colourpoin­t kitten way back in 1998. I was told of a breeder of such pedigreed cats who was in Mount Lavinia and I got Mitsy from her. He was six weeks old when I brought him home. Q WHAT'S THE STORY BEHIND THE NAME YOU'VE GIVEN?

When I visited Germany many years ago, a friend had a cat called Mitsy and he was extremely friendly and affectiona­te. Since I liked him and found the name unusual too, I decided to call my cat Mitsy. Q WHAT ARE MEAL TIMES AND BATH TIMES LIKE?

He eats about 5-6 small meals a day but never cries for food. He justs sits by his bowl and looks up at you ! He also will never eat his leftover food. He has never been given rice and I am told that's one of the reasons for his longevity. I bathe him regularly. He quite likes his baths and never struggles during them. Q WHAT'S HIS FAVOURITE THING TO DO?

When he was younger, he liked to play with the dogs at home but now, he likes to join in and sit with us when I have visitors and loves listening to classical music. Q WHAT'S THE NAUGHTIEST THING HE HAS DONE? He loves to play with the Christmas Tree decoration­s and I would always find a few around the tree in the mornings and he would pretend it wasn't him who brought them down.

Q HOW DOES HE REACT WHEN YOU RETURN HOME?

He knows the sound of my vehicle and he is always there to greet me at the door. I have to then pick him up and pet him. He never fails to do that even now. When I get late to come home, he is at the door shouting at me like an irate parent ! Q DOES HE DO ANYTHING OUT OF THE ORDINARY THAT FASCINATES YOU?

Yes . many things. But the most amazing thing is that , he can wake me up at a specific time when I tell him to. It's as if he can read the time! If he gets a bit late to wake me up at a certain time, then he feels quite embarrasse­d! Q WHAT'S THE BEST THING ABOUT HIM ?

He is gentle, extremely intelligen­t and very tolerant. He also gives me unconditio­nal love which only an animal could give. Q AT ALMOST 20 YEARS OLD, YOUR CAT IS POSSIBLY THE OLDEST CAT IN THE COUNTRY. WHAT'S A TYPICAL DAY LIKE FOR HIM? AND WHAT ARE YOUR THOUGHTS ON HIS LONGEVITY?

As he can no longer jump on the bed ( which he used to do until last year ) he sleeps on his cot and is up by 6 am and wakes the household up. He needs to be fed as soon as he wakes up and then he will take a walk around the garden. The rest of the day passes by listening to the radio and sleeping and if I am at home, then he wouldn't leave me out of his sight.

I believe the two main reasons for his longevity are his diet and regular checkups. Dr Kodikara has been looking after him from the time he was a kitten and I owe my thanks to him for looking after Mitsy so well.

His diet plays a major role as I have never given him rice and any type of spicy food. His meals mainly consist of fish and canned pet food although he loves to eat avocado! He has also never hunted any animal like other cats do so there is no danger of contractin­g any disease and all the love and care he has got from us has also contribute­d to his long life. Q WHAT WAS THE MOST UNFORGETTA­BLE MOMENT YOU'VE SHARED WITH YOUR CAT?

There are so many unforgetta­ble moments I have shared with him but the best that comes to mind is that once when I was really sick, he didn't leave my side for 5 days !
